PUD
Planned Unit Development District
The provisions of this chapter are intended to establish a zoning district that will: Encourage and allow the development of tracts of land as planned neighborhoods or communities according to designs that coordinate building forms that are interrelated and architecturally harmonious; Encourage and allow unique, flexible, creative, and imaginative arrangements and mixes of land use in site planning and community development, consistent with the Comprehensive Plan of Forsyth County; Encourage a broader mix of residential housing types, including detached and attached dwellings, than would normally be constructed in conventional subdivisions; Preserve the natural amenities of the land through maintenance of conservation areas and open spaces within developments, provide amenities, and provide where needed the civic and semi-public uses (e.g., schools, playgrounds, meeting halls, etc.) that help to make up a community; Provide for an efficient use of land resulting in smaller networks of utilities and streets and thereby lower development and housing costs; and Provide an environment of stable character compatible with surrounding residential areas; Establish application requirements that are more rigorous than the requirements for rezoning to other zoning districts but no more onerous than is necessary to enable thorough analyses; Provide for slightly higher gross and net development densities and intensities as an inducement to develop in a manner consistent with the purposes of this chapter.
